LabVIEWForum.de - tdms nach Matlab

LabVIEWForum.de

Normale Version: tdms nach Matlab
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Hallo,

ich messe über eine NI-PCI-6255 und ein Debetron die Kanäle 16-65. Diese Daten sollen dann gespeichert werden (meine Wahl tdms-streaming).

Diese Daten will ich in Matlab weiterverarbeiten. Jetzt meine Problem: Was für möglichkeiten gibt es da? Irgendwelche Ideen? Ich hab mir überlegt das Matlab ja Dateien importieren kann ich dafür aber den genauen Aufbau der .tdms wissen müsste. Es muss keine direkte Möglichkeit sein, auch umwege sind ok, nur der Datenverlust solle minimal sein.

Schon mal danke

Christian
Hi,

die Frage hab ich mir auch mal gestellt. Bin dann schlussendlich auf einen Matlab-Skript-Knoten gekommen, in dem ich dann direkt als .mat abspeicher. Vorteil ist, dass man auch andere Datentypen direkt in eine Datei integrieren. Nachteil: Man braucht auf dem System eine Matlab-Lizenz. Performance war mir nciht so wichtig, daher hab ich da nicht so richtig die Ahnung.

Allerdings gibt es auch diverse Tutorials von NI zu dem Thema.

Grüße,

ch
Hallo,
nachdem ich jetzt mein System zum schreiben der Tdms-Datei fertig hab, hab ich mich an die Convertierung nach Matlab beschäftigt. Ich kriege den File mit all seinen Daten auch in MAtlab eingelesen, jedoch fehlt nun der Zeitstempel.

Die tdms-Datei besteht aus ca 5 Kanälen, die Daten jeweils über den selben Zeitstempel aufgetragen. (siehe Anhang: test.tdms)

Ich habe aus den vorrigen Posts und weitere Suche im Internet zwei Möglichkeiten gefunden, die Datei zu Convertieren.

http://digital.ni.com/public.nsf/allkb/A90...62572E300352CBD

Mit dieser Methode umgewandelte Datei:
Anhang: test_mitread.mat

und zweitens:
http://www.archivum.info/comp.lang.LabVIEW...ing_-_Help!!

Mit dieser MEthode umgewandelte Datei:
Anhang: convertedtdms.mat

Ich selbst kenne mich mit MAtlab nicht sehr gut ausSad
Hoffe mal es ist kein Anfängerfehler :/

schon mal danke im Vorraus
Referenz-URLs